Adds the Pinwheel address autocomplete widget to the public plugin API. Plugin authors can now embed the suggestion dropdown with a single mount call; debouncing and result caching are handled internally. Keyboard navigation and highlight styling are configurable via the theme hook. The default tuning values, overridable at mount time, are as follows.

tuning table, kawep-tawif:
CAPS = {
    "olidor": 80,
    "belion": 7,
    "quenys": 225,
    "druox": 839,
    "fraath": 482,
}

Subject: Memtrace cut-over complete

Team,

Cut-over to Memtrace v2 for GPU memory profiling finished last night. Old v1 agents are disabled; any tickets referencing v1 dashboards should be closed as resolved-by-migration. Sampling overhead is now under 2% and allocation traces include kernel names. Known gap: profiles older than 30 days were not migrated. Point customers at the v2 docs for setup questions. For reference when troubleshooting, the agent now runs with the following configuration.

settings of bagaf-bawip:
[aldax]
port = 5000
region = south-4
host = aldax.brasklabs.corp
team = brivan
timeout_ms = 2000
retries = 2

Management Meeting Minutes — For Sales Leads

Agenda: Closure of the Tarnwick office.

Decision confirmed: Tarnwick closes at quarter-end. Four staff offered relocation to Ashmere; two accept so far. Lease surrender negotiated without penalty. Client accounts transfer to the Ashmere team under Dela Morren. Signage and equipment removal scheduled for the final week. No external announcement until clients are notified individually. The rationale and next steps are summarised below.

management briefing: Headcount on the Belix team goes from 60 to 93 by the end of November. Gross margin on Belix came in at 23 percent against a plan of 47 percent.